Why are the sounds of the drum and maraca so deeply connected to people according to Netukulimk?
They are the first sounds and rhythms that we hear in our mother's womb. Drum is heartbeat, maraca is the whooshing sound of amniotic fluid.
What is a land acknowledgement and who is supposed to give it?
It is an acknowledgement that settlers are on this land as guests, but the land remains under the stewardship of the Mi'kmaq.
Settlers are supposed to give it when coming to the land or using it for gatherings.
